## Flaky integration tests — Payrock gateway

Hey plugin authors: if your CI run against the Payrock sandbox goes red intermittently, it's usually not you. The sandbox recycles its ledger every hour, and tests that straddle the rollover see phantom declines. Retry once before filing anything. Also check that your harness isn't pinning the old settlement endpoint — that one flakes constantly. Your local harness should match the sandbox settings exactly, which are listed here.

config for bahop-baduf:
[kasion]
team = lamath
access_code = ac_d807e5
host = kasion.paliqcloud.corp
port = 4000
owner = julix.tamvan
peer = frair.qorvelsoft.local

Subject: Gallerio audio-guide 3.2 candidate

Team,

The Gallerio audio-guide build for the Westmarch Hall exhibit is ready for security review. Changes are limited to offline tour caching and a patched media decoder; no new permissions were added. Scope notes and the diff summary are in the usual review folder. For traceability, the candidate's build token is printed below.

session token of kahag-bawip = htk6_729d08

Subject: On-call ownership change for the user module split

As of next Monday, the user module is being carved out of the Tidemark monolith into its own service, Userforge. Authentication flows, session storage, and profile writes will route through the new deployment behind a feature flag. On-call runbooks have been updated accordingly; please review the rollback section before your shift. Escalations during the transition window should go directly to the person named below.

named custodian: Zorael Sordor

## Reminder job: limits and quotas

The Welland Clinic reminder job runs nightly, batching patients per site. Messages are rate-limited per carrier gateway and rows are redacted before logging. Failures park in a quarantine queue; nothing auto-retries past the window. Hard limits enforced at dispatch time are below.

tuning constants:
BUDGETS = {
    "gilok": 870,
    "briael": 629,
    "silok": 264,
    "ruswyn": 693,
    "ralax": 162,
    "ralath": 605,
    "nordor": 675,
}